It seemed very efficient and quick to just tack on a new "section" to the html code as my "post". Before I settled with WordPress I loved building sites with shtml files. It was super easy to design "sections" for a webpage (header, menu, content, footer) and control everything with shtml versions for the pages. For example, you could build a row for the menu buttons for one page, and then use the same file (not a copy) for subsequent pages. You would only need to edit that one file to affect all the other pages. It was like working with a precursor to a CMS system. --- OpenXP 5.0.45 * Origin: (2:221/1.58) .
